Output 141e29517425d28a640955917bff8103f8dd3ebbaabaad5b47b695547dc92c94:4

value
9629061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3015a8056a4073544fe681af0f2707ace33e4296 OP_EQUAL
address
MCHQcM3c3SddRnP9uFzYPRxam5Wwgia2Bq
transaction
141e29517425d28a640955917bff8103f8dd3ebbaabaad5b47b695547dc92c94
spent
true